Chateau Réserve de la Comtesse, 2nd Vin Pauillac 2016 Size::1 Bottle Fruit is sourced from vineyards"Allocation only, email wine@worldwine. com. au to secure allocation" Vineyards lie on deep gravel beds underpinned by clay and then sandstone and limestone (part of these vineyards actually reside in the St Julien appellation). Blend 53% Cabernet Sauvignon, 42% Merlot, 4% Petit Verdot and 1% Cabernet Franc Winemaking As the Grand vin, the wine is fermented in stainless steel cuves and then matured in oak barriques (50% new) for up to 18 months.
